肖晨曦博士,现任上海科技大学信息科学与技术学院助理教授、研究员、博士生导师、机器人交互与操作实验室(Robot Interaction and Manipulation Lab)负责人。主要研究兴趣涵盖机器人和具身智能领域,包括触觉感知和交互、具身物体操作、遥操作机器人等方向。他在机器人领域发表多篇论文,包括TRO、RA-L、IROS、ICRA等。肖晨曦在西北工业大学取得学士、硕士学位,并在美国普渡大学(Purdue University)取得博士学位。他还曾就职于中国电子科技集团公司第五十四研究所、香港理工大学。
